CompositeTransform¶
- class astropy.coordinates.CompositeTransform(transforms, fromsys, tosys, priority=1, register_graph=None, collapse_static_mats=True)[ソース]¶
ベースクラス:
astropy.coordinates.transformations.CoordinateTransform
一連の単ステップ変換を組み合わせることで構造された変換.
中間Frameオブジェクトは使用中の任意のFrame属性構造であることに注意されたい.
toframe
あるいは…。fromframe
中間フレームと重なる (toframe
寵愛される.fromframe
衝突があれば).存在しないフレーム属性はデフォルト値を使用します。- パラメータ
- 変換する. :順番
CoordinateTransform
客体.序列.序列. 適用する変換順序.
- fromsysクラス
それから座標フレームクラスを作成する.
- tosysクラス
変換する座標フレームクラス.
- priority浮動型または整型
最短座標変換パスを探す際にはこの変換の優先度-値が大きいほど優先度が低くなる.
- register_graph :
TransformGraph
あるいはない.変換図またはなし この変換を作成時に登録するためのグラフ、または
None
登録されていないところに残してください。- collapse_static_matsブルル.
もし
True
連続してStaticMatrixTransform
計算速度を速くするために単一の変換に折り畳まれる。
- 変換する. :順番
方法要約
__call__
\(座標,フレーム)実際の座標を
fromsys
クラス伝達tosys
級友たち。方法文書
- __call__(fromcoord, toframe)[ソース]¶
実際の座標を
fromsys
クラス伝達tosys
級友たち。- パラメータ
- 自座標. :
BaseCoordinateFrame
サブクラス事例BaseOrganateFrameクラスのインスタンス クラスマッチングの対象
fromsys
それは変わります。- toframe客体.
フレームワークを完全に指定するために必要な属性を持つオブジェクト.つまり名前が辞書キーにマッチする属性を持たなければなりません
tosys.get_frame_attr_names()
帰ってきました。一般的にはこれは重要ですtosys
しかしそれは できる限りのことをする 適切な属性を持つ限り、他のクラスであってもよい。
- 自座標. :
- 返品
- Tocoord :
BaseCoordinateFrame
サブクラス事例BaseOrganateFrameクラスのインスタンス 変換後の新しい座標を適用する.
- Tocoord :